Q-2, r. 22 - Regulation respecting waste water disposal systems for isolated dwellings

Full text
87.28. Effluent of a tertiary treatment system with phosphorous removal: The effluent of a tertiary treatment system with phosphorous removal that cannot be carried towards a leaching field that complies with subdivision 1 of Division XV.4 or towards an above-ground leaching field built with borrowed sand that complies with Division XV.4.1 may be discharged into any watercourse whose dilution rate in dry periods is over 1:300.
The outlet pipe through which the effluent is discharged into the watercourse must be located at all times below the surface of the receiving water.
O.C. 786-2000, s. 69; O.C. 1156-2020, s. 70.
